Add 14/27 and 4/20
14/27 + 4/20 is 97/135.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 20 is 540
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 540 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 20 = 540,
14/27 = 14 × 20/27 × 20 = 280/540 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 27 = 540,
4/20 = 4 × 27/20 × 27 = 108/540 - Add the two like fractions:
280/540 + 108/540 = 280 + 108/540 = 388/540 - 388/540 simplified gives 97/135
- So, 14/27 + 4/20 = 97/135
